test/test_dirtytiles.py Normal file
View File

@@ -0,0 +1,120 @@
import unittest
from overviewer_core.quadtree import DirtyTiles, iterate_base4
class DirtyTilesTest(unittest.TestCase):
dirty_paths = frozenset([
# Entire subtree 0/0 is dirty, nothing else under 0
(0,0,0),
(0,0,1),
(0,0,2),
(0,0,3),
# A few tiles under quadrant 1
(1,0,3),
(1,1,3),
(1,2,0),
# Entire subtree under quadrant 2 is dirty
(2,0,0),
(2,0,1),
(2,0,2),
(2,0,3),
(2,1,0),
(2,1,1),
(2,1,2),
(2,1,3),
(2,2,0),
(2,2,1),
(2,2,2),
(2,2,3),
(2,3,0),
(2,3,1),
(2,3,2),
(2,3,3),
# Nothing under quadrant 3
])
def setUp(self):
self.tree = DirtyTiles(3)
for t in self.dirty_paths:
self.tree.set_dirty(t)
def test_query(self):
"""Make sure the correct tiles are marked as dirty"""
for path in iterate_base4(3):
if path in self.dirty_paths:
self.assertTrue( self.tree.query_path(path) )
else:
self.assertFalse( self.tree.query_path(path) )
def test_iterate(self):
"""Make sure iterating over the tree returns each dirty tile exactly once"""
dirty = set(self.dirty_paths)
for p in self.tree.iterate_dirty():
# Can't use assertIn, was only added in 2.7
self.assertTrue(p in dirty)
# Should not see this one again
dirty.remove(p)
# Make sure they were all returned
self.assertEqual(len(dirty), 0)
def test_iterate_fail(self):
"""Meta-test: Make sure test_iterate() would actually fail"""
# if an extra item were returned"""
self.tree.set_dirty((1,1,1))
self.assertRaises(AssertionError, self.test_iterate)
# If something was supposed to be returned but didn't
tree = DirtyTiles(3)
c = len(self.dirty_paths) // 2
for t in self.dirty_paths:
tree.set_dirty(t)
c -= 1
if c <= 0:
break
self.tree = tree
self.assertRaises(AssertionError, self.test_iterate)
def test_count(self):
self.assertEquals(self.tree.count(), len(self.dirty_paths))
def test_bool(self):
"Tests the boolean status of a node"
self.assertTrue(self.tree)
t = DirtyTiles(3)
self.assertFalse(t)
t.set_dirty((0,0,0))
self.assertTrue(t)
def test_query_level(self):
"Tests querying at a level other than max"
# level 2
l2 = set()
for p in self.dirty_paths:
l2.add(p[0:2])
for path in iterate_base4(2):
if path in l2:
self.assertTrue( self.tree.query_path(path) )
else:
self.assertFalse( self.tree.query_path(path) )
# level 1:
self.assertTrue( self.tree.query_path((0,)))
self.assertTrue( self.tree.query_path((1,)))
self.assertTrue( self.tree.query_path((2,)))
self.assertFalse( self.tree.query_path((3,)))
def test_iterate_level(self):
"""Test iterating at a level other than max"""
# level 2
l2 = set()
for p in self.dirty_paths:
l2.add(p[0:2])
for p in self.tree.iterate_dirty(2):
self.assertTrue(p in l2, "%s was not supposed to be returned!" % (p,))
l2.remove(p)
self.assertEqual(len(dirty), 0, "Never iterated over these items: %s" % l2)
if __name__ == "__main__":
unittest.main()

test/test_tileobj.py Normal file
View File

@@ -0,0 +1,63 @@
import unittest
from overviewer_core import quadtree
from overviewer_core.quadtree import Tile
items = [
((-4,-8), (0,0)),
((-2,-8), (0,1)),
((0,-8), (1,0)),
((2,-8), (1,1)),
((-4,-4), (0,2)),
((-2,-4), (0,3)),
((0,-4), (1,2)),
((2,-4), (1,3)),
((-4,0), (2,0)),
((-2,0), (2,1)),
((0,0), (3,0)),
((2,0), (3,1)),
((-4,4), (2,2)),
((-2,4), (2,3)),
((0,4), (3,2)),
((2,4), (3,3)),
]
class TileTest(unittest.TestCase):
def test_compute_path(self):
"""Tests that the correct path is computed when a col,row,depth is
given to compute_path
"""
for path in quadtree.iterate_base4(7):
t1 = Tile.from_path(path)
col = t1.col
row = t1.row
depth = len(path)
t2 = Tile.compute_path(col, row, depth)
self.assertEqual(t1, t2)
def test_equality(self):
t1 = Tile(-6, -20, (0,1,2,3))
self.assertEqual(t1, Tile(-6, -20, (0,1,2,3)))
self.assertNotEqual(t1, Tile(-4, -20, (0,1,2,3)))
self.assertNotEqual(t1, Tile(-6, -24, (0,1,2,3)))
self.assertNotEqual(t1, Tile(-6, -20, (0,1,2,0)))
def test_depth2_from_path(self):
"""Test frompath on all 16 tiles of a depth 2 tree"""
for (col, row), path in items:
t = Tile.from_path(path)
self.assertEqual(t.col, col)
self.assertEqual(t.row, row)
def test_depth2_compute_path(self):
"""Test comptue_path on all 16 tiles of a depth 2 tree"""
for (col, row), path in items:
t = Tile.compute_path(col, row, 2)
self.assertEqual(t.path, path)
if __name__ == "__main__":
unittest.main()
